Life is beautiful in 2010 if you’re a Zags fan. Sure, we drop games to inferior teams here and there, but it comes with the territory of having a young ball club.
These “Bullpups” are maturing and playing at a higher level than anyone, including coach Few, could have predicted prior to the season.
Matt Bouldin has become the leader we’ve envisioned and anticipated since his arrival in 2006. Elias Harris is an international freshman sensation, perhaps Germany’s finest import since the Volkswagen. Even Manny Arop and Grant Gibbs have brought an instant impact off the bench as freshmen with fabulous hustle plays on both ends.
